1. Technical Specifications and Performance Metrics
When procuring tree seedlings, specifications must extend beyond simple height to include root architecture, girth, and structural integrity. Quality is determined by the balance between top growth and root mass.
- Dimensional Standards:
- Height: Typical B2B ranges for standard nursery stock are 0.5m to 2.5m, depending on the species and age class (e.g., 1-year-old whip vs. 3-year-old standard).
- Girth (Caliper): Measured at 30cm above the ground for most deciduous trees. Standard commercial ranges are 10mm to 40mm.
- Root System: Root balls for containerized stock should typically hold 10L to 50L of soil volume, ensuring a dense fibrous root network. Bare-root stock must have a root spread of at least 20cm to 30cm with no signs of girdling.
- Structural Integrity:
- Stem Straightness: Must exhibit a single, dominant leader with minimal branching below the specified pruning height (typically 1.5m to 2.0m for street trees).
- Root Health: Absence of root girdling, circling roots, or signs of disease (e.g., root rot).
- Performance Metrics:
- Survival Rate: High-quality seedlings from reputable nurseries typically demonstrate a 90% to 95% survival rate within the first growing season post-planting.
- Growth Potential: Verified seedlings should show a projected annual height increase of 30cm to 60cm in the first year post-transplant, contingent on site conditions.
Actionable Recommendation: Require suppliers to provide a "Tree Specification Sheet" for each batch, detailing girth, height, and root ball dimensions. Do not accept stock where the root-to-shoot ratio appears unbalanced (e.g., tall stems with stunted roots).
2. Industry Compliance and Quality Assurance
Procurement of tree seedlings requires strict adherence to quality assurance protocols to prevent structural failures and disease spread.
- Quality Assessment Criteria:
- Inspection Protocols: Buyers must inspect trees for physical injuries, insect infestations, and structural defects (e.g., included bark, weak crotches) prior to acceptance.
- Seed Source Verification: Ensure seed suppliers have conducted surveys to verify the genetic origin and health of the seed stock. This is critical for reforestation projects to ensure local adaptation.
- Compliance Standards:
- Phytosanitary Certificates: Mandatory for cross-regional or international transport to certify the absence of quarantine pests.
- Nursery Certification: Suppliers should adhere to industry guidelines for tree specification (e.g., Hillier's resource guidelines) which define acceptable forms for diverse landscapes.
- Documentation:
- Batch numbers, species scientific names, and origin location must be clearly labeled on the delivery manifest.
Actionable Recommendation: Implement a "Pre-Dispatch Inspection" clause in contracts. Request a video walkthrough or third-party inspection report 48 hours before delivery to verify root health and structural soundness, specifically looking for "root injuries" or "stem defects" that compromise long-term viability.
3. Cost Efficiency and Integration Capabilities
Cost efficiency in tree procurement is not solely about the unit price but involves logistics, survival rates, and long-term maintenance costs.
- Pricing Factors:
- Unit Cost: Varies significantly by species and size. Typical B2B ranges for standard deciduous seedlings are $5.00 to $25.00 per unit, while premium ornamental or rare species can range from $30.00 to $100.00+.
- Logistics: Transport costs for bare-root stock are lower than containerized stock due to weight, but containerized stock offers higher survival rates and planting flexibility.
- Integration Capabilities:
- Planting Windows: Containerized stock allows for integration into planting schedules year-round (with irrigation), whereas bare-root stock is strictly limited to dormant seasons (typically late autumn to early spring).
- Site Adaptation: Selecting species with specific soil pH and moisture tolerances reduces long-term irrigation and fertilization costs.
- MOQ and Lead Time:
- Minimum Order Quantity (MOQ): Typical B2B MOQs range from 100 to 500 units per species to ensure nursery efficiency.
- Lead Time: Standard lead times are 4 to 8 weeks for in-stock items. Custom contracts often require 12 to 24 months of lead time.
Actionable Recommendation: Calculate the "Total Cost of Ownership" (TCO) rather than unit price. A slightly more expensive containerized tree with a 95% survival rate is often more cost-effective than a cheaper bare-root tree with a 70% survival rate, factoring in replacement planting labor.
4. Typical Use Cases
Tree seedlings serve diverse applications ranging from immediate landscaping to large-scale ecological restoration.
- Urban Landscaping & Streetscapes: Requires trees with specific girths (e.g., 30mm+) and straight trunks for aesthetic uniformity and clearance under power lines.
- Reforestation & Afforestation: Focuses on high-volume, genetically diverse stock suited for local soil conditions. Survival rates are the primary KPI.
- Commercial Orchards & Agroforestry: Requires precise spacing and specific rootstock compatibility for fruit production.
- Erosion Control & Windbreaks: Utilizes fast-growing, deep-rooted species planted in dense rows to stabilize soil.
- Conservation & Biodiversity Projects: Prioritizes native species to support local wildlife and ecosystem resilience.
Actionable Recommendation: Match the procurement spec to the use case. For urban settings, prioritize "form" and "structure." For reforestation, prioritize "genetic diversity" and "root vigor." Do not use street-tree specifications for reforestation projects, as the cost will be prohibitive and the growth form may be unsuitable.
5. Long-Term Planning Considerations
Procuring tree seedlings is a long-term investment requiring strategic foresight.
- Lead Time Management:
- Industry data suggests planning 1 to 2 years in advance. Placing orders for specific sizes or rare species often requires contracting 24 months prior to the intended planting date to ensure availability.
- Market Trends and Demand Signals:
- Climate Resilience: There is a rising demand for drought-tolerant and heat-resistant species due to changing climate patterns.
- Native Species Preference: Municipalities and conservation groups are increasingly mandating native species to reduce maintenance and support local biodiversity.
- Supply Chain Volatility: Seed shortages in specific regions can delay production; early contracting mitigates this risk.
- Lifecycle Management:
- Consider the mature canopy size and root spread to avoid future conflicts with infrastructure.
- Plan for "thinning" or "replacement" cycles, as not all seedlings will survive to maturity.
Actionable Recommendation: Initiate the procurement process at least 12 to 24 months before the planting season. Develop a "Species Matrix" that aligns with future climate projections for the specific site, rather than current conditions, to ensure the trees remain viable in 10-20 years.
6. Special Product Recommendations
The following table compares common seedling types to assist in selecting the right product for specific buyer needs.
| Product Type | Best-Fit Buyer | Key Specs | Risk Check | Procurement Advice | | :--- | :--- | :--- | :--- :--- | | Bare-Root Seedlings | Large-scale reforestation, budget-conscious projects | Height: 0.5m–1.5m; Girth: 10–20mm; Dormant season only | High risk of transplant shock if not planted immediately | Order 12+ months in advance; ensure immediate planting crew availability. | | Containerized (Pot) Stock | Urban landscaping, year-round planting, high-survival needs | Height: 1m–3m; Root Ball: 10L–50L; Flexible planting window | Higher unit cost; potential for root circling if held too long | Inspect root ball for "girdling" before purchase; prefer air-pruned pots. | | Premium Standard Trees | High-end residential, street trees, public parks | Height: 2.5m+; Girth: 30mm+; Single leader; Pruned form | High cost; structural defects (included bark) can be fatal | Require structural inspection report; verify "form" against landscape design. | | Contract-Grown Stock | Large infrastructure projects, specific species needs | Customized size; Guaranteed availability; Pre-agreed specs | Long lead time (24 months); potential for crop failure | Place order 2 years in advance; include penalty clauses for non-delivery. |
Actionable Recommendation: For critical projects where failure is not an option, opt for Containerized Stock or Contract-Grown Stock despite the higher initial cost. The risk mitigation provided by controlled root development and guaranteed availability outweighs the savings of bare-root stock.
7. Frequently Asked Questions (FAQ)
Q1: How far in advance should I order tree seedlings? A: It is recommended to place orders 1 to 2 years in advance. For specific sizes or rare species, contracting 24 months prior is often necessary to secure supply and ensure the trees reach the desired dimensions by your planting date.
Q2: What is the difference between bare-root and containerized seedlings? A: Bare-root seedlings are dug up with bare roots, are cheaper, and must be planted during the dormant season. Containerized seedlings grow in pots, have a root ball, allow for year-round planting, and generally have a higher survival rate, though they cost more.
Q3: How do I verify the quality of a tree seedling before purchase? A: Inspect the root system for health and lack of girdling, check the stem for straightness and structural defects (like included bark), and ensure the foliage (if present) is healthy. Request a "Tree Specification" sheet detailing girth and height.
Q4: What are the typical survival rates for high-quality seedlings? A: High-quality seedlings from reputable nurseries typically demonstrate a 90% to 95% survival rate within the first growing season post-planting, provided they are planted correctly.
Q5: Can I plant seedlings year-round? A: Only containerized seedlings can typically be planted year-round (with adequate irrigation). Bare-root seedlings must be planted during the dormant season (late autumn to early spring) to prevent desiccation.
Q6: What is the Minimum Order Quantity (MOQ) for tree seedlings? A: Typical B2B MOQs range from 100 to 500 units per species. Smaller orders may incur higher per-unit costs or be unavailable depending on the nursery's capacity.
Q7: How do I ensure the trees are genetically suitable for my location? A: Verify the seed source with the supplier. Reputable suppliers conduct surveys to understand what seeds are being supplied and ensure the stock is adapted to the local climate and soil conditions.
Q8: What are the common structural defects to avoid? A: Avoid trees with "included bark" (weak crotches), root girdling (roots circling the trunk), severe stem injuries, or multiple leaders that compromise structural integrity.
